Save the Children believes every child deserves a future. In Nepal and around the world, we give children a healthy start in life, the opportunity to learn and protection from harm. We do whatever it takes for children - every day and in times of crisis - transforming their lives and the future we share. Save the Children adheres Child Safeguarding Policy with high importance and commits rigorous procedure to ensure all our personnel and programs are safe for children.
